Waye's Colonoscopy. Principles and Practice
Douglas K. Rex;Evelien Dekker;Michael J. Bourke (Author) · Wiley · Hardcover
New edition of a leading reference on the field of colonoscopy
Waye's Colonoscopy offers a comprehensive review of colonoscopy, covering insertion methods in routine and anatomically complex colon, endoscopic diagnosis of precancerous lesions, and all aspects of polyp resection. Many special aspects are reviewed including radiographic imaging of the colon, the pathology of colorectal polyps, pediatric colonoscopy, medical-legal risk in colonoscopy, and screening and surveillance for colorectal cancer. Key concepts are illustrated in colorful figures and many procedures are demonstrated by experts in videos accessible on a companion website.
This Third Edition has been extensively updated and revised to cover major advancements in the field since the previous edition was published in 2009. These include developments in imaging that improve detection and characterization, artificial intelligence, the maturation of a worldwide movement to improve colonoscopy quality, the emergence of the cold revolution in resection, the enormous expansion of knowledge on wide field endoscopic mucosal resection, and the proliferation of endoscopic submucosal dissection.
Written by a team of internationally recognized experts, Waye's Colonoscopy includes information on:
General aspects of colonoscopy, including endoscopy room assistants, cleaning and disinfection processes, and green practices Principles of electrosurgery in colonoscopy and management of antiplatelet agents and anticoagulants Optical characterization of colonic neoplasia and techniques and devices for optimizing neoplasia Overt cancer and covert cancer Full thickness resections Approaches to the unwell post-colonoscopy patient, and prevention and management of post-polypectomy bleeding and perforationWaye's Colonoscopy is an essential reference for practicing colonoscopists, gastroenterology fellows, surgical and colorectal surgery residents, and others in training to perform colonoscopy or wishing to improve their knowledge base and colonoscopy skills.
